Output fe624bdb3c99625ba57b8a332347c1b9ee56fd4d3769935a3a6580b2fbeee836:4

value
689536
script pubkey
OP_HASH160 OP_PUSHBYTES_20 60b6147060a75e7830eacd882b32ca02aade4573 OP_EQUAL
address
3AWNv664gr4MvBP4rXHVzv9J4TrJpVt753
transaction
fe624bdb3c99625ba57b8a332347c1b9ee56fd4d3769935a3a6580b2fbeee836
confirmations
501765
spent
true